你查询的IP:[220.192.7.176]  地理位置:中国–北京–北京

最新查询123.196.156.37 221.200.20.207 116.196.83.28 125.112.183.7 121.8.192.88 117.64.67.183 122.64.162.71 123.4.44.115 121.32.94.239 220.192.7.176 221.122.221.194 124.156.233.249 210.28.22.14 218.249.201.89 202.131.48.133 118.112.174.240 121.46.231.216 202.75.176.159 58.68.128.124 202.153.48.234 60.194.34.90 202.153.48.66 202.75.208.227 123.176.80.126 123.177.14.119 125.31.192.235 122.96.249.255 123.96.234.233 122.156.216.191 211.64.216.32 119.16.234.38